Hello, Thank you for your tutorial, however I do not have the same interface as you and I cannot draw an oval whose outline would be colored, the one I draw is totally white or gray. How to obtain an ellipse whose center would be transparent and its contour colored. I couldn't find a tutorial on how to use glaxnimate. Thanks for your help if possible. Cordially.
To make the inside of the ellipse Transparent, right-click on the ellipse tool on the left within the toolbar, then make sure "tool options" is selected. Once you click that. You'll find on the left an option to use "fill, or stroke". Uncheck fill and make an ellipse. It'll be drawn with an outline and transparent inside. on the right you can change the color and size of the stroke and of the fill. Hope that helps.

It took me a while to work it out -- the UI isn't very intuitive. If you click on the 'Restore down' icon next to the 'Close' icon on the right-hand side of the Timeline header, this will undock the Timeline window. Move it up your screen and drag down the bottom edge to make it deeper, then you can scroll down to Layer/Transform and the keyframes for the various properties of the animation(s) will appear as diamonds. You can drag each one to a different position on the timeline if you choose.
